Understanding Platform Security and Licensing

When choosing an online platform for entertainment, security should be paramount. Reputable platforms invest heavily in robust security measures to protect user data and financial transactions. This includes employing advanced encryption technologies, such as SSL (Secure Socket Layer), to safeguard sensitive information during transmission. Look for platforms that are licensed and regulated by recognized authorities – these licenses signify that the platform meets specific standards of fairness, transparency, and financial stability. Jurisdictions like Malta Gaming Authority, the UK Gambling Commission, and Curacao eGaming are widely respected for their stringent regulatory frameworks. It’s also vital to check for independent audits conducted by third-party organizations, further validating the platform’s commitment to fair play and responsible gaming.

Evaluating Website Certificates and Privacy Policies

A secure website will typically display a padlock icon in the address bar, indicating that an SSL certificate is in place. Clicking on this icon will provide details about the certificate's validity and the issuing authority. Beyond the certificate, thoroughly review the platform's privacy policy. This document should clearly outline how your personal information is collected, used, and protected. Pay attention to clauses concerning data sharing, cookie usage, and your rights regarding your data. A transparent and comprehensive privacy policy demonstrates the platform’s respect for user privacy and commitment to data security. Implement strong, unique passwords and enable two-factor authentication whenever available for an extra layer of protection.

Decoding Wagering Requirements and Bonus Restrictions

Wagering requirements are typically expressed as a multiple of the bonus amount. For example, a 30x wagering requirement on a $100 bonus means you need to bet $3000 before you can withdraw any winnings. Understanding these requirements is vital for accurately assessing the value of a bonus. Furthermore, some bonuses may only apply to specific games or exclude certain bet types. Carefully review the list of eligible games and any associated restrictions. Consider also the time limit for fulfilling the wagering requirements; if you cannot meet them within the allotted timeframe, you may forfeit the bonus and any associated winnings. Compare offers from several platforms before committing to one, and always prioritize clarity over sheer bonus size.

Tools and Resources for Self-Control

Many platforms offer tools to help you manage your gaming activity. These include deposit limits, loss limits, session time limits, and self-exclusion options. Deposit limits allow you to restrict the amount of money you can deposit into your account over a specific period. Loss limits cap the amount you can lose within a given timeframe. Session time limits remind you when you've been playing for a predetermined duration. Self-exclusion allows you to voluntarily block yourself from accessing the platform for a specified period. Utilize these tools proactively to stay in control of your gaming habits. If you’re concerned about your gambling behavior or that of someone you know, seek help from organizations dedicated to responsible gaming, like the National Council on Problem Gambling or Gamblers Anonymous.
